Job Summary
Seeking an experienced Geotechnical Manager to lead and grow our Dallas practice, oversee projects, mentor junior engineers, and actively pursue new business opportunities in a 100% employee-owned engineering firm.
Required Qualifications
- BS in Civil, Geotechnical, or related engineering field
- PE in Texas required
- 7+ years of geotechnical engineering experience
- Minimum of 3 years’ experience in the Dallas market with established client relationships
- Entrepreneurial drive with ability to build and shape a practice
Desired Qualifications
- Master’s degree in Civil, Geotechnical, or related engineering field
- Strong technical expertise in investigations, lab testing, analysis, recommendations, and reporting
- Track record of business development, client management, and market growth
